Aquaman 2: Journey into the Depths of Atlantis
Introduction:
The highly anticipated sequel, “Aquaman 2,” directed by James Wan and produced by Warner Bros., brings back the beloved underwater superhero for another thrilling adventure in the mystical realm of Atlantis. With a captivating storyline, stunning visuals, and a talented cast, fans worldwide eagerly await the release of this epic aquatic superhero saga. Jason Momoa’s ‘Aquaman’ holds the record as DC’s highest-grossing movie to date, with a worldwide box-office collection of $1.1 billion.

New Challenges and Villains:
Aquaman faces formidable adversaries in “Aquaman 2,” posing a threat to the delicate balance between land and sea. Introducing iconic DC villains like Black Manta (Yahya Abdul-Mateen II), seeking revenge, and Ocean Master (Patrick Wilson), Arthur’s half-brother and rival for the throne, the film promises intense battles set against breathtaking underwater sequences.

“Aquaman and the Lost Kingdom” or “Aquaman 2” is set to premiere in theaters on December 25, 2023.
